Marine Zone Forecast


Synopsis: Main impact will continue to be areas of fog across portions of the marine waters. Winds continue to diminish across northern channels with strongest winds near Taiya Inlet. A change in pattern allows winds and seas to increase early next week as a low pressure system moves into the Gulf.

Tonight
Light winds. Seas 2 ft or less. Patchy fog early in the evening.
Sat
Light winds. Seas 2 ft or less.
Sat Night
Light winds. Seas 2 ft or less.
Sun
E wind 10 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. Snow.
Sun Night
E wind 15 kt. Seas 2 ft or less. Patchy dense fog. Snow and rain.
Mon
E wind 20 kt. Seas 4 ft.
Tue
E wind 25 kt. Seas 5 ft.
Wed
E wind 25 kt. Seas 5 ft.
